Mozart’s The Magic Flute is one of the world’s most beloved operas, a fairy tale filled with adventure, love, and transformation. The story follows Prince Tamino on his journey to rescue Princess Pamina, encountering trials of wisdom and courage, aided by the mystical power of a magic flute. This grand production in New Delhi features a full cast of exceptionally talented Indian singers, bringing new vibrancy to this timeless masterpiece. Leading the orchestra is renowned German conductor Guido Johannes Rumstadt, while the visionary stage direction is helmed by the acclaimed Santanu Bose. Adding to the visual spectacle, celebrated designer Rajesh Pratap Singh lends his artistic touch to the costumes. A special highlight of the production is the mesmerizing performance by Rishab Prasanna on the bansari flute, blending Indian musical heritage with Mozart’s classic score, making this an extraordinary cultural experience.
